BURLINGTON, MA — Medical technology innovator Pramand has signed a 41,411-square-foot lease at Blue Sky Center, a premier office and R&D campus in Burlington, Massachusetts, marking a major relocation and expansion of its corporate headquarters from Bedford.
The top-floor lease, secured by Newmark, reflects continued momentum in the region’s life sciences and med-tech real estate sectors—particularly among firms seeking next-generation, amenity-rich workspaces. The deal was brokered by Newmark’s team of Matthew Malatesta, Tyler McGrail, Michael Frisoli, Eric Jeremiah, and Connall Chamberlain, on behalf of building ownership—a joint venture between Nordblom Company and a global real estate private equity firm.
“This lease highlights the strong demand from innovative companies seeking premier work environments,” said Malatesta. “Pramand’s relocation affirms ownership’s vision to create a destination that fosters collaboration and long-term tenant success.”
The lease comes amid a $10 million capital improvement initiative at Blue Sky Center, which includes the upcoming debut of a 40,000-square-foot amenity hub, designed by SMMA and set to open in late Q3 2025. The hub will serve as a community-focused space with cutting-edge amenities such as a fitness center, conference facilities, and expansive green spaces.
“People want a unique work environment that elevates their productivity and enhances their well-being,” said Crosby Nordblom, Executive VP at Nordblom Company. “It’s no longer about checking boxes—it’s about creating an experience.”
Pramand’s lease follows a 36,000-square-foot deal Newmark arranged for Myomo, another med-tech company, further solidifying Blue Sky Center as a magnet for leading-edge companies in the sector.
CBRE’s Jon Varholak and Perry Beal represented Pramand in the lease negotiations.
